This DIY is especially exciting for Ahsoka Tano fans! runDisney has shared a DIY tutorial that will show you how to craft an Ahsoka headband to add some fun Padawan style to your virtual 5K look!
Supplies:
- Ahsoka Tano-inspired art
- Craft Cutter
- 12″ x 12″ cutting mat
- White Iron-on vinyl
- Blue non-slip headband
- Weeding tool, scraper, and scissors
- Ironing board and iron
Directions:
- Click to save the art file needed above.
- Cut vinyl according to the size of your headband.
- Affix it to the sticky cutting mat (shiny side down).
- Run the cutter, twice (first for the main design, then for side details.
- Remove excess vinyl using the weeding tool.
- Lay headband on the ironing board and center the first part of the design
- Ironing board and iron
- Cover vinyl with a towel or extra fabric and iron for 30 -45 seconds (non-steam setting).
- Remove the backing and check adhesion.
- Carefully align the second part of the design onto the headband.
- Repeat covering the vinyl with a towel or extra fabric and iron for 30 -45 seconds (non-steam setting).
- Once again, remove backing and check adhesion.
And then you’re done! Now you have a stylish Ahsoka-inspired headband!
